    My eaton fuller autoshift suddenly will not go into any gears in my driveway, just shows down arrows and R or 2(flashing) when I try to go into any gear. When i have the truck off and turn key to start position and try to shift gears i can hear the transmission shifting successfully, however once the engine is running it will not shift gears. There are no service lights or error codes being displayed. I called Eaton and they told me its either the clutch brake worn out, bent linkage, or a bad transmission. I'm skeptical, i had the truck moving in my driveway just the other day so i dont understand how the clutch brake got bad from sitting overnight. I ordered a speed (RPM) sensor ...doubt that will help. I also disconnected power to the shifter but that does not seem to have corrected the problem. Again I can hear it going into gear when the truck is not running so that must mean something...also the lack of error codes/service light.

    I been through this and finding some one who has worked on this is tuff. I know the dealers just change out all the parts.
    What generation Auto shift have you got ?
    The computers and wiring are the same regardless of make or model of truck.
    Check all your grounds and battery wiring
    I started the cheapest stuff first
    changed sensors
    changed out wiring harnesses
    Changed out computer

    How many miles on truck ?
    Has it been wet ?
    Any flashing service light ?
    Fall out of gear or not want to shift ?
